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4908058 41847474165 45661 32486
07648224262 1427550079 1333
07648224262 1427550079 1333
0731351 8152785627 9662289574
All about undefined
Interested in learning more?
07648224262 1427550079 1333
0731351 8152785627 9662289574
See more
4895746103 70
30176587353 04 552
See more
93572623 54741868384
42363979709 43591 618542
See more